From 04d877befb14eeff6d86b5ac1e6af93ad9da178f Mon Sep 17 00:00:00 2001 From: Michael Forney Date: Mon, 11 Apr 2016 22:21:48 -0700 Subject: Add sinit-scm --- .gitmodules | 3 +++ core/sinit/gen.rc | 7 +++++++ core/sinit/src | 1 + gen.rc | 1 + 4 files changed, 12 insertions(+) create mode 100644 core/sinit/gen.rc create mode 160000 core/sinit/src diff --git a/.gitmodules b/.gitmodules index 8046df4f..9aa72eb0 100644 --- a/.gitmodules +++ b/.gitmodules @@ -16,6 +16,9 @@ [submodule "core/sbase/src"] path = core/sbase/src url = git://git.suckless.org/sbase +[submodule "core/sinit/src"] + path = core/sinit/src + url = git://git.suckless.org/sinit [submodule "core/tz/src"] path = core/tz/src url = https://github.com/eggert/tz diff --git a/core/sinit/gen.rc b/core/sinit/gen.rc new file mode 100644 index 00000000..50134401 --- /dev/null +++ b/core/sinit/gen.rc @@ -0,0 +1,7 @@ +cflags -Wall -Wextra -I '$outdir' +build '$outdir'/config.h copy '$srcdir'/src/config.def.h +cc sinit.c +link sinit sinit.c.o + +file bin/sinit '$outdir'/sinit 755 +file share/man/man8/sinit.8 '$srcdir'/src/sinit.8 644 diff --git a/core/sinit/src b/core/sinit/src new file mode 160000 index 00000000..40a9fd32 --- /dev/null +++ b/core/sinit/src @@ -0,0 +1 @@ +Subproject commit 40a9fd323646b680a4eb046076c606339fd7501e diff --git a/gen.rc b/gen.rc index 7c74cdf0..29bc8e30 100644 --- a/gen.rc +++ b/gen.rc @@ -91,6 +91,7 @@ packages=(\ loksh\ plan9port\ sbase\ + sinit\ skeleton\ tz\ ubase\ -- cgit v1.2.3